sac / sak/ • n. a hollow, flexible structure resembling a bag or pouch: a fountain pen with an ink sac. ∎ a cavity enclosed by a membrane within a living organism, containing air, liquid, or solid structures.DERIVATIVES: sac·like adj.

sac (sak) n. a pouch or baglike structure. Sacs can enclose natural cavities in the body, e.g. in the lungs (see alveolus), or they can be pathological, as in a hernia.
